I see and know that Hero’s Rise can be preachy. But I found that I loved it and that the twist of the MCs powers is pretty neat.

As for Zombie Exodus I recommend it highly. As that Safe Haven is connected and you get bonuses for continuing the story(via savegame). I have played up to Part 2 in Safe Haven, funniest thing is having the group vote my dickhead of a highschool student as Leader of the survivors.

Magium is a decent one I don’t know which CYOA LLC runs it. Limited stats are a minor annoyance.

Stronghold: A Hero’s Fate is a neat one, you start as an adventure with your friends moving on to become a Holder(Town Mayor or like a Lord I think) and depending on your wins is how the town will end up you can also Forge alliances and such.

Champion of the Gods is a fun one for Greek Myth geeks. It also just got a sequel released.

The Hero of Kendrickstone is a cool DnD style CYOA. Though it was promised a sequel, it has been out since around March 2015.
